LineageOS, the preeminent open-source Android distribution, has formally rejected Google’s upcoming mandate requiring app developers to verify their identities for sideloaded software.
The Architecture of Exclusion
Google’s latest policy shift is an exercise in ecosystem tightening. Under the guise of mitigating malware and financial fraud, the company is moving toward a verification model that essentially treats any application lacking a cryptographic "stamp of identity" as a second-class citizen.

LineageOS operates on a different architectural plane. Because the project does not include Google Mobile Services (GMS) by default, it functions outside the reach of the Google Play Integrity API. While the rest of the Android world prepares for the 2027 completion of these identity requirements, LineageOS maintains a clean-room approach to system integration.

The Risk of Protocol Fragmentation
LineageOS has signaled that it will not implement workarounds that mimic or spoof Google’s verification checks. This is a pragmatic, defensive maneuver. The project leadership understands that attempting to bypass these checks via “man-in-the-middle” hooks would only invite a more aggressive technical response from Google, potentially leading to a permanent ban of LineageOS-based device signatures from interacting with Google’s servers entirely.
The technical reality is that Android is increasingly bifurcating. We are witnessing the rise of two distinct OS paradigms:
- The Managed Ecosystem: Devices running GMS, where Google exerts granular control over what code executes, enforced via attestation tokens.
- The Sovereign Ecosystem: Distributions like LineageOS, which rely on user-managed permission sets and transparent, audit-ready source code.
Why Anonymity Matters in Code
The argument for developer anonymity is not merely about shielding bad actors. It is about the fundamental freedom to contribute to the open-source commons. When a developer is forced to link their legal identity to a software package, the barrier to entry for high-stakes projects—such as encrypted messaging protocols or censorship-circumvention tools—becomes prohibitive.

The current trajectory suggests that the "verified developer" label will become the default. For users who prioritize privacy, the choice is clear: either accept the trade-off of identity for convenience, or migrate to a de-Googled environment.
